FS#527 - flaming weapon spell does not work

the spell flaming weapon has no system message once cast and can be cast on you and no target where the description says “burning any enemy on impact.”

you should not be able to cast it on yourself and should only be able to cast on a target

Trymm commented on 25.10.2007 12:34

Confirming.

When casting the spell on yourself, you get the message "Your weapon becomes covered with flames." This makes sense, as this is how the spell would work. However, the exact same message appears when you cast the spell without any target, or when you have a different character as a target.

If you cast on a different character, then your own weapon should NOT be covered with flames. To make matters worse, the character on which you cast the spell, does not get any message up at all.
